Output fb1d8a3e185659c9ae32178b3bb1acbbafd9f35102f8fe3dc3b7026574666d03:28

value
582498
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a8682df5a3715e529416f486dbe0a0a7fec2c68 OP_EQUAL
address
3QXfzWEST91KxqfodHHeMomFCXKTVrVazH
transaction
fb1d8a3e185659c9ae32178b3bb1acbbafd9f35102f8fe3dc3b7026574666d03
spent
true